WebApr 14, 2024 · This control is used to define how aggressive the kernel will swap memory pages. Higher values will increase aggressiveness, lower values decrease the amount of swap. WebSep 27, 2024 · Delta data loading from database by using a watermark. In this case, you define a watermark in your source database. A watermark is a column that has the last updated time stamp or an incrementing key. The delta loading solution loads the changed data between an old watermark and a new watermark.
